
After the festivities of Ramadan and Eid Al Fitr, UAE residents are gearing up for the next significant Islamic holiday, Eid Al Adha.
Anticipation is high for a potential five-day break to mark this holy occasion, providing an opportunity for rest and celebration. Let’s delve into the details of this upcoming holiday and its significance for Muslims in the UAE.
The Islamic calendar’s lunar-based system dictates the timing of Eid Al Adha, which typically falls approximately two months after Eid Al Fitr.
According to Sheikh Ayaz Houzee, Imam of NGS and Khateeb at Al Manar Islamic Centre, residents can expect the break to occur in the second week of June. Depending on lunar sightings, the exact dates will be assured closer to the time.
Eid Al Adha, also known as the Festival of Sacrifice, is highly significant in Islam. It commemorates Prophet Ibrahim’s (PBUH) willingness to sacrifice his son as an act of obedience to Allah.
This occasion reminds us of the values of faith, sacrifice, and compassion embedded in Islamic teachings.
The day begins with Eid prayers at mosques, where Muslims gather to seek blessings and guidance. Following prayers, families exchange greetings and embrace each other, expressing joy and gratitude. Delicious feasts are prepared, symbolizing the abundance of God’s blessings.
The celebration’s highlight is the Qurbani, where animals are sacrificed, echoing Prophet Ibrahim’s devotion to Allah.
